Local Love Project – Sweet Caroline Floral Design, Mount Evelyn

Aug 1, 2024 | Local Love

If you live in or around Mount Evelyn you've probably already heard of Sweet Caroline Floral Design (formally Edward & I). And there's a reason for that. This beautiful little florist doesn't only deliver stunning flowers, they offer the friendliest customer service and kindest community care.

Cazz took ownership of this little shop just about 18 months ago and has kept the same level of wonderful floristry whilst bringing her own flare for creativity and passion for community spirit.

As part of my local love project I asked Cazz a few questions about her journey in business and what hopes she has for the future.

Sweet Caroline is not only a florist it also has a wonderful gifting range including many locally made and owned brands.

So next time you're looking for flowers, whether it be for a wedding, funeral, birthday gift or just something to brighten your home this is the place to go!

Tell me about what your business is/does.
Sweet Caroline is all about flowers and gifts! I love creating beautiful arrangements that bring joy to people. I'm really passionate about supporting other small businesses in the community too. It’s so rewarding to work closely with customers and bring their floral visions to life!

When did you start your business and what made you want to start it?
I took the plunge and opened my shop in April 2023. After spending 34 years managing floral businesses, I decided it was time to take the plunge and start my oen! My friend Cassie was a huge supporter and really encouraged me to take the leap.


What has been your biggest achievement in your business? And what challenges did you have to overcome to reach it?

I'm really proud of making fresh, beautiful flowers accessible to everyone. It’s been a challenge to keep prices down with everything going on, but I believe everyone deserves to enjoy lovely blooms. Offering different price points has been a big focus for me.

Could you tell me about one of the most difficult times in your business? Was there any helpful lessons learnt from this?
There have definitely been tough days, but I’ve learned so much from them. I've learnt to be kinder to myself. I’ve learnt to slow down. And that it’s okay to take a break and recharge!

Has there been a particular influence, person or otherwise, that has significantly helped you? And in what way?
My very first boss, Stephen, has been an incredible mentor. I learned so much from him and we're still great friends. He taught me the importance of lifelong learning and always striving to improve. I'm also lucky to have met some amazing people in the industry who inspire me and my last boss Cass also played a huge roll in getting me to this point.
 
What does success mean to you?
Seeing the joy my flowers bring to people is the ultimate reward. I love it when customers tell me how much they love their arrangements. It's really fulfilling to know that my work is making people happy.

What future plans do you have for your business?
I'd love to grow my team and create a fantastic work environment for my staff. Having more people on board would allow me to offer even more to my customers.
 
If you could give your past self one piece of advice about starting or running this business what would it be?
Don't overthink it! Just focus on providing amazing customer service and beautiful, affordable flowers. Keep things simple and enjoy the process.

As a child what did you want to grow up to be?
Believe it or not, I wanted to be a hairdresser! But my hands are all thumbs, so that wasn’t meant to be. I've always loved being around people and being creative, so floristry was a perfect fit. It’s funny looking back now!
What do you love most about running your business?
That every day is different. I love that! I get to meet incredible people, create beautiful things, and spread happiness. It’s so rewarding. 

How has having a business changed you?
Owning my business has been a real journey of self-discovery. I'm definitely more confident and calm now. There's a sense of freedom that comes with being your own boss. I don't feel the need to constantly strive for the benefit of a boss. Now I know that I can do my thing and trust that things will work out.

What traits do you possess that have helped you in your business journey?

Kindness. And great communication. I ask a lot of questions and am a great listener which helps me find out how I can help people and create something that's the perfect fit.
